/* | |
============================================================================== | |
LINE TYPING INTO THE CONSOLE | |
============================================================================== | |
*/ | |
/* | |
==================== | |
Key_Console | |
Interactive line editing and console scrollback | |
==================== | |
*/ | |
void Key_Console (int key) | |
{ | |
char *cmd; | |
if (key == K_ENTER) | |
{ | |
Cbuf_AddText (key_lines[edit_line]+1); // skip the > | |
Cbuf_AddText ("\n"); | |
Con_Printf ("%s\n",key_lines[edit_line]); | |
edit_line = (edit_line + 1) & 31; | |
history_line = edit_line; | |
key_lines[edit_line][0] = ']'; | |
key_linepos = 1; | |
if (cls.state == ca_disconnected) | |
SCR_UpdateScreen (); // force an update, because the command | |
// may take some time | |
return; | |
} | |
if (key == K_TAB) | |
{ // command completion | |
cmd = Cmd_CompleteCommand (key_lines[edit_line]+1); | |
if (!cmd) | |
cmd = Cvar_CompleteVariable (key_lines[edit_line]+1); | |
if (cmd) | |
{ | |
Q_strcpy (key_lines[edit_line]+1, cmd); | |
key_linepos = Q_strlen(cmd)+1; | |
key_lines[edit_line][key_linepos] = ' '; | |
key_linepos++; | |
key_lines[edit_line][key_linepos] = 0; | |
return; | |
} | |
} | |
if (key == K_BACKSPACE || key == K_LEFTARROW) | |
{ | |
if (key_linepos > 1) | |
key_linepos--; | |
return; | |
} | |
if (key == K_UPARROW) | |
{ | |
do | |
{ | |
history_line = (history_line - 1) & 31; | |
} while (history_line != edit_line | |
&& !key_lines[history_line][1]); | |
if (history_line == edit_line) | |
history_line = (edit_line+1)&31; | |
Q_strcpy(key_lines[edit_line], key_lines[history_line]); | |
key_linepos = Q_strlen(key_lines[edit_line]); | |
return; | |
} | |
if (key == K_DOWNARROW) | |
{ | |
if (history_line == edit_line) return; | |
do | |
{ | |
history_line = (history_line + 1) & 31; | |
} | |
while (history_line != edit_line | |
&& !key_lines[history_line][1]); | |
if (history_line == edit_line) | |
{ | |
key_lines[edit_line][0] = ']'; | |
key_linepos = 1; | |
} | |
else | |
{ | |
Q_strcpy(key_lines[edit_line], key_lines[history_line]); | |
key_linepos = Q_strlen(key_lines[edit_line]); | |
} | |
return; | |
} | |
if (key == K_PGUP || key==K_MWHEELUP) | |
{ | |
con_backscroll += 2; | |
if (con_backscroll > con_totallines - (vid.height>>3) - 1) | |
con_backscroll = con_totallines - (vid.height>>3) - 1; | |
return; | |
} | |
if (key == K_PGDN || key==K_MWHEELDOWN) | |
{ | |
con_backscroll -= 2; | |
if (con_backscroll < 0) | |
con_backscroll = 0; | |
return; | |
} | |
if (key == K_HOME) | |
{ | |
con_backscroll = con_totallines - (vid.height>>3) - 1; | |
return; | |
} | |
if (key == K_END) | |
{ | |
con_backscroll = 0; | |
return; | |
} | |
if (key < 32 || key > 127) | |
return; // non printable | |
if (key_linepos < MAXCMDLINE-1) | |
{ | |
key_lines[edit_line][key_linepos] = key; | |
key_linepos++; | |
key_lines[edit_line][key_linepos] = 0; | |
} | |
} | |

/* | |
=================== | |
Key_StringToKeynum | |
Returns a key number to be used to index keybindings[] by looking at | |
the given string. Single ascii characters return themselves, while | |
the K_* names are matched up. | |
=================== | |
*/ | |
int Key_StringToKeynum (char *str) | |
{ | |
keyname_t *kn; | |
if (!str || !str[0]) | |
return -1; | |
if (!str[1]) | |
return str[0]; | |
for (kn=keynames ; kn->name ; kn++) | |
{ | |
if (!Q_strcasecmp(str,kn->name)) | |
return kn->keynum; | |
} | |
return -1; | |
} | |
/* | |
=================== | |
Key_KeynumToString | |
Returns a string (either a single ascii char, or a K_* name) for the | |
given keynum. | |
FIXME: handle quote special (general escape sequence?) | |
=================== | |
*/ | |
char *Key_KeynumToString (int keynum) | |
{ | |
keyname_t *kn; | |
static char tinystr[2]; | |
if (keynum == -1) | |
return "<KEY NOT FOUND>"; | |
if (keynum > 32 && keynum < 127) | |
{ // printable ascii | |
tinystr[0] = keynum; | |
tinystr[1] = 0; | |
return tinystr; | |
} | |
for (kn=keynames ; kn->name ; kn++) | |
if (keynum == kn->keynum) | |
return kn->name; | |
return "<UNKNOWN KEYNUM>"; | |
} | |
/* | |
=================== | |
Key_SetBinding | |
=================== | |
*/ | |
void Key_SetBinding (int keynum, char *binding) | |
{ | |
char *new; | |
int l; | |
if (keynum == -1) | |
return; | |
// free old bindings | |
if (keybindings[keynum]) | |
{ | |
Z_Free (keybindings[keynum]); | |
keybindings[keynum] = NULL; | |
} | |
// allocate memory for new binding | |
l = Q_strlen (binding); | |
new = Z_Malloc (l+1); | |
Q_strcpy (new, binding); | |
new[l] = 0; | |
keybindings[keynum] = new; | |
} | |
/* | |
=================== | |
Key_Unbind_f | |
=================== | |
*/ | |
void Key_Unbind_f (void) | |
{ | |
int b; | |
if (Cmd_Argc() != 2) | |
{ | |
Con_Printf ("unbind <key> : remove commands from a key\n"); | |
return; | |
} | |
b = Key_StringToKeynum (Cmd_Argv(1)); | |
if (b==-1) | |
{ | |
Con_Printf ("\"%s\" isn't a valid key\n", Cmd_Argv(1)); | |
return; | |
} | |
Key_SetBinding (b, ""); | |
} | |
void Key_Unbindall_f (void) | |
{ | |
int i; | |
for (i=0 ; i<256 ; i++) | |
if (keybindings[i]) | |
Key_SetBinding (i, ""); | |
} | |
/* | |
=================== | |
Key_Bind_f | |
=================== | |
*/ | |
void Key_Bind_f (void) | |
{ | |
int i, c, b; | |
char cmd[1024]; | |
c = Cmd_Argc(); | |
if (c != 2 && c != 3) | |
{ | |
Con_Printf ("bind <key> [command] : attach a command to a key\n"); | |
return; | |
} | |
b = Key_StringToKeynum (Cmd_Argv(1)); | |
if (b==-1) | |
{ | |
Con_Printf ("\"%s\" isn't a valid key\n", Cmd_Argv(1)); | |
return; | |
} | |
if (c == 2) | |
{ | |
if (keybindings[b]) | |
Con_Printf ("\"%s\" = \"%s\"\n", Cmd_Argv(1), keybindings[b] ); | |
else | |
Con_Printf ("\"%s\" is not bound\n", Cmd_Argv(1) ); | |
return; | |
} | |
// copy the rest of the command line | |
cmd[0] = 0; // start out with a null string | |
for (i=2 ; i< c ; i++) | |
{ | |
if (i > 2) | |
strcat (cmd, " "); | |
strcat (cmd, Cmd_Argv(i)); | |
} | |
Key_SetBinding (b, cmd); | |
} | |
/* | |
============ | |
Key_WriteBindings | |
Writes lines containing "bind key value" | |
============ | |
*/ | |
void Key_WriteBindings (FILE *f) | |
{ | |
int i; | |
for (i=0 ; i<256 ; i++) | |
if (keybindings[i]) | |
if (*keybindings[i]) | |
fprintf (f, "bind \"%s\" \"%s\"\n", Key_KeynumToString(i), keybindings[i]); | |
} | |

/* | |
=================== | |
Key_Event | |
Called by the system between frames for both key up and key down events | |
Should NOT be called during an interrupt! | |
=================== | |
*/ | |
void Key_Event (int key, qboolean down) | |
{ | |
char *kb; | |
char cmd[1024]; | |
keydown[key] = down; | |
if (!down) | |
key_repeats[key] = 0; | |
key_lastpress = key; | |
key_count++; | |
if (key_count <= 0) | |
{ | |
return; // just catching keys for Con_NotifyBox | |
} | |
// update auto-repeat status | |
if (down) | |
{ | |
key_repeats[key]++; | |
if (key != K_BACKSPACE && key != K_PAUSE && key_repeats[key] > 1) | |
{ | |
return; // ignore most autorepeats | |
} | |
if (key >= 200 && !keybindings[key]) | |
Con_Printf ("%s is unbound, hit F4 to set.\n", Key_KeynumToString (key) ); | |
} | |
if (key == K_SHIFT) | |
shift_down = down; | |
// | |
// handle escape specialy, so the user can never unbind it | |
// | |
if (key == K_ESCAPE) | |
{ | |
if (!down) | |
return; | |
switch (key_dest) | |
{ | |
case key_message: | |
Key_Message (key); | |
break; | |
case key_menu: | |
M_Keydown (key); | |
break; | |
case key_game: | |
case key_console: | |
M_ToggleMenu_f (); | |
break; | |
default: | |
Sys_Error ("Bad key_dest"); | |
} | |
return; | |
} | |
// | |
// key up events only generate commands if the game key binding is | |
// a button command (leading + sign). These will occur even in console mode, | |
// to keep the character from continuing an action started before a console | |
// switch. Button commands include the kenum as a parameter, so multiple | |
// downs can be matched with ups | |
// | |
if (!down) | |
{ | |
kb = keybindings[key]; | |
if (kb && kb[0] == '+') | |
{ | |
sprintf (cmd, "-%s %i\n", kb+1, key); | |
Cbuf_AddText (cmd); | |
} | |
if (keyshift[key] != key) | |
{ | |
kb = keybindings[keyshift[key]]; | |
if (kb && kb[0] == '+') | |
{ | |
sprintf (cmd, "-%s %i\n", kb+1, key); | |
Cbuf_AddText (cmd); | |
} | |
} | |
return; | |
} | |
// | |
// during demo playback, most keys bring up the main menu | |
// | |
if (cls.demoplayback && down && consolekeys[key] && key_dest == key_game) | |
{ | |
M_ToggleMenu_f (); | |
return; | |
} | |
// | |
// if not a consolekey, send to the interpreter no matter what mode is | |
// | |
if ( (key_dest == key_menu && menubound[key]) | |
|| (key_dest == key_console && !consolekeys[key]) | |
|| (key_dest == key_game && ( !con_forcedup || !consolekeys[key] ) ) ) | |
{ | |
kb = keybindings[key]; | |
if (kb) | |
{ | |
if (kb[0] == '+') | |
{ // button commands add keynum as a parm | |
sprintf (cmd, "%s %i\n", kb, key); | |
Cbuf_AddText (cmd); | |
} | |
else | |
{ | |
Cbuf_AddText (kb); | |
Cbuf_AddText ("\n"); | |
} | |
} | |
return; | |
} | |
if (!down) | |
return; // other systems only care about key down events | |
if (shift_down) | |
{ | |
key = keyshift[key]; | |
} | |
switch (key_dest) | |
{ | |
case key_message: | |
Key_Message (key); | |
break; | |
case key_menu: | |
M_Keydown (key); | |
break; | |
case key_game: | |
case key_console: | |
Key_Console (key); | |
break; | |
default: | |
Sys_Error ("Bad key_dest"); | |
} | |
} | |
